On average across the year,
yes, the U.S. Virgin Islands is hotter than
Bensalem, Pennsylvania
.
the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average temperature of 28°C/82°F and Bensalem, Pennsylvania has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.
the U.S. Virgin Islands's hottest month is June,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than Bensalem, Pennsylvania's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).
On average across the year, no, the U.S. Virgin Islands is not colder than Bensalem, Pennsylvania . the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average minimum temperature of 25°C/77°F and Bensalem, Pennsylvania has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
no, the U.S. Virgin Islands has less rain than
Bensalem, Pennsylvania. the U.S. Virgin Islands has an average annual rainfall of 1018mm and Bensalem, Pennsylvania has an average annual rainfall of 1499mm.
the U.S. Virgin Islands's wettest month is November, with an average monthly rainfall of 154mm, which is drier than Bensalem, Pennsylvania's wettest month (August, with an average monthly rainfall of 173mm).
